Paula Francisco Ott is a judge on the Pennsylvania Superior Court. She was elected on November 3, 2009, effective the following January. Her 10-year term will expire in December 2019.[1][2]
Education
Ott received her undergraduate degree from the University of Delaware in 1972 and her J.D. and Masters of Law from Temple University in 1975 and 1981, respectively. [2]
Legal career
Prior to her election to the Superior Court, Ott was the President Judge of for the Chester County Court of Common Pleas. She was elected to this court in 1991 and retained in 2001. She became the President Judge in 2005.[3][4]
Superior Court bid
- See also: 2009 contested judicial election results
Ott was elected to one of four open seats on the Pennsylvania Superior Court in 2009. Because the seat that she ran for was not vacated in time for her to participate in the primary elections, Ott was placed directly on the ballot by the state Republican Party. [5] She won 12.7% of the vote in the November general election. [1]
